Financial Modeling: A Beginner’s Guide + News

A Beginner’s Guide to Financial Modeling: What You Need to Know

Want to understand the financial health of a company or project future performance? Financial modeling is the key, and recent news highlights its growing importance for informed decision-making. But where do you even begin? This guide breaks down financial modeling into simple, actionable steps. Are you ready to build your first model?

Understanding the Basics: What is Financial Modeling?

At its core, financial modeling is the process of creating an abstract representation of a real-world financial situation. This representation, typically built in a spreadsheet program like Microsoft Excel or Google Sheets, allows you to analyze past performance, forecast future performance, and evaluate different scenarios.

Think of it as a financial “sandbox” where you can play with different assumptions and see how they impact the outcome. Common applications of financial modeling include:

  • Valuation: Determining the intrinsic value of a company or asset.
  • Budgeting and Forecasting: Predicting future revenue, expenses, and cash flows.
  • Investment Analysis: Evaluating the potential returns and risks of an investment.
  • Capital Budgeting: Deciding whether to invest in a new project or asset.
  • Mergers and Acquisitions (M&A): Analyzing the financial impact of a merger or acquisition.

Essentially, any situation that requires financial analysis and forecasting can benefit from financial modeling. It’s important to understand that financial models are only as good as the assumptions that go into them. Garbage in, garbage out! Therefore, a key skill is developing sound and realistic assumptions based on available data and expert judgment.

Essential Tools and Software for Financial Modeling

While sophisticated software exists, the most common tool for financial modeling remains Microsoft Excel. Its versatility, widespread availability, and powerful formula engine make it an ideal starting point. However, other options exist depending on your needs and the complexity of the model:

  • Google Sheets: A free, cloud-based alternative to Excel. Great for collaboration, but may lack some of Excel’s advanced features.
  • Dedicated Financial Modeling Software: Packages like Quantrix offer more advanced features for complex modeling scenarios, such as multi-dimensional analysis and scenario planning.
  • Programming Languages: Python, with libraries like Pandas and NumPy, is increasingly popular for building sophisticated models, especially those involving large datasets and statistical analysis.

Beyond the software itself, certain skills are crucial. A strong understanding of accounting principles is essential, as is proficiency in using spreadsheet functions and formulas. Familiarity with financial statements (income statement, balance sheet, cash flow statement) is also a must. Finally, strong analytical and problem-solving skills are needed to interpret the results and draw meaningful conclusions.

From my experience working with financial analysts, I’ve seen that proficiency in Excel shortcuts and keyboard commands can dramatically improve efficiency when building and maintaining models.

Building Your First Model: A Step-by-Step Guide

Let’s walk through the process of building a simple financial model. We’ll create a basic revenue forecast for a hypothetical company.

  1. Define the Purpose: What question are you trying to answer? In this case, we want to forecast revenue for the next five years.
  2. Gather Historical Data: Collect at least three to five years of historical revenue data. This will serve as the foundation for your forecast. You can often find this data in a company’s annual reports or on financial data platforms like Bloomberg.
  3. Identify Key Drivers: What factors influence revenue? This could be things like market growth, sales volume, pricing, or customer acquisition cost.
  4. Make Assumptions: Based on your research and understanding of the business, make assumptions about how these key drivers will change in the future. For example, you might assume that market growth will be 5% per year and that the company will increase its sales volume by 3% per year.
  5. Build the Model: Create a spreadsheet with the following columns: Year, Market Growth, Sales Volume Growth, Price, Revenue. Enter the historical data for the first few years. Then, use formulas to calculate revenue for the forecast years based on your assumptions. For example, Revenue (Year 1) = Revenue (Year 0) (1 + Market Growth) (1 + Sales Volume Growth) * Price.
  6. Sensitivity Analysis: Change your assumptions and see how they impact the revenue forecast. This will help you understand the range of possible outcomes and identify the most critical assumptions. For example, what happens if market growth slows down to 2% per year?
  7. Document Your Assumptions: Clearly document all of your assumptions and the rationale behind them. This will make it easier for others to understand and critique your model.

Remember, this is a simplified example. Real-world models can be much more complex, but this provides a solid foundation for getting started.

Advanced Techniques: Scenario Planning and Sensitivity Analysis

Once you have a basic model, you can enhance it with more advanced techniques like scenario planning and sensitivity analysis. These techniques allow you to assess the potential impact of different events and uncertainties on your financial projections.

  • Scenario Planning: Involves creating multiple scenarios based on different sets of assumptions. For example, you might create a “best-case” scenario, a “worst-case” scenario, and a “most likely” scenario. This helps you understand the range of possible outcomes and prepare for different contingencies.
  • Sensitivity Analysis: Examines how changes in a single input variable affect the output of the model. This helps you identify the most critical assumptions and understand the potential impact of errors in those assumptions. A common technique is to use data tables in Excel to quickly test a range of values for a key input variable.

By combining scenario planning and sensitivity analysis, you can create a more robust and reliable financial model that provides valuable insights for decision-making. These analyses are particularly important when dealing with uncertainty, such as forecasting revenue in a volatile market.

A recent study by Deloitte found that companies that use scenario planning are better equipped to navigate economic downturns and capitalize on new opportunities.

Staying Updated: Financial Modeling News and Best Practices

The field of financial modeling is constantly evolving, so it’s important to stay updated on the latest news, trends, and best practices. Here are some ways to do that:

  • Follow Industry Publications: Subscribe to financial news outlets like The Wall Street Journal and the Financial Times to stay informed about market trends and emerging technologies.
  • Attend Conferences and Webinars: Participate in industry events to learn from experts and network with other professionals.
  • Take Online Courses: Platforms like Coursera and Udemy offer courses on financial modeling and related topics.
  • Join Online Communities: Engage with other modelers on forums and social media groups to share knowledge and ask questions.
  • Continuously Practice: The best way to improve your skills is to practice building models. Start with simple models and gradually increase the complexity as you become more comfortable.

Remember, financial modeling is a skill that takes time and effort to develop. By staying updated on the latest trends and continuously practicing your skills, you can become a proficient and valuable financial modeler.

What are the three main financial statements used in financial modeling?

The three main financial statements are the income statement, the balance sheet, and the cash flow statement. The income statement shows a company’s financial performance over a period of time, the balance sheet shows a company’s assets, liabilities, and equity at a specific point in time, and the cash flow statement shows the movement of cash both into and out of a company over a period of time.

What is a discounted cash flow (DCF) model?

A discounted cash flow (DCF) model is a valuation method used to estimate the value of an investment based on its expected future cash flows. The model discounts these future cash flows back to their present value using a discount rate that reflects the riskiness of the investment.

What is the difference between a top-down and a bottom-up approach to financial modeling?

A top-down approach starts with macroeconomic factors and then works down to the company level. A bottom-up approach starts with company-specific data and then builds up to the overall forecast.

How do you handle circular references in Excel?

Circular references occur when a formula refers back to its own cell, either directly or indirectly. You can often resolve them by restructuring the model or using iterative calculations in Excel’s options. However, sometimes they are intentional and represent a real-world relationship.

What are some common mistakes to avoid in financial modeling?

Common mistakes include using incorrect formulas, making unrealistic assumptions, failing to document assumptions, and not performing sensitivity analysis. Always double-check your work and be sure to clearly explain your assumptions.

Financial modeling is a powerful tool for making informed financial decisions. We’ve covered the basics, from understanding what financial modeling is and the tools involved, to building your first model and exploring advanced techniques. Remember to stay updated with financial news and best practices. The actionable takeaway? Start small, practice consistently, and always document your assumptions. Now, go build something!

Sienna Blackwell

John Smith is a seasoned reviews editor. He has spent over a decade analyzing and critiquing various products and services, providing insightful and unbiased opinions for news outlets.